In het voortdurend veranderende landschap van softwareontwikkeling hangt het succes van een project niet alleen af van geavanceerde technologie, maar ook van effectief leiderschap dat de ontwikkelteams aanstuurt. Twee cruciale rollen in dit domein zijn die van technisch leider en technisch manager. Elk van hen speelt een eigen, maar onderling verbonden rol in het succesvol begeleiden van softwareontwikkelingsbedrijven.
De rol van technische leiders
1. Visionairs van technologische vooruitgang
Technische leiders zijn de visionairs die de koers uitzetten voor technologische vooruitgang binnen een softwareontwikkelingsbedrijf. Zij zijn de architecten die de technologische roadmap bepalen en ervoor zorgen dat de gekozen technologieën aansluiten bij de langetermijndoelen van het bedrijf.
2. Mentoren en technische experts
Deze leiders fungeren als mentoren, begeleiden het ontwikkelteam bij uitdagingen en fungeren als een bron van technische kennis. Hun expertise is cruciaal voor het oplossen van complexe problemen en het bieden van inzicht in opkomende trends.
3. Katalysatoren voor samenwerking
Het faciliteren van effectieve communicatie is een andere belangrijke verantwoordelijkheid van technische leiders. Ze fungeren als een brug tussen verschillende teams en zorgen voor naadloze samenwerking en kennisdeling. Dit bevordert een omgeving die innovatie en efficiënte probleemoplossing bevordert.
Technische managers
1. Projectmanagers en teamleiders
Engineering Managers zijn te vergelijken met dirigenten die een symfonieorkest orkestreren; ze zorgen ervoor dat het ontwikkelingsproces harmonieus verloopt. Ze houden toezicht op projecten, beheren resources en coördineren de inspanningen van het ontwikkelteam.
2. People Managers en Teammotivators
Naast projectmanagement zijn engineering managers verantwoordelijk voor het welzijn en de motivatie van hun teamleden. Ze creëren een omgeving waarin ontwikkelaars floreren, wat zorgt voor werkplezier en een hoog moreel.
3. Probleemoplossers en besluitvormers
Engineering Managers zijn bekwame probleemoplossers in uitdagende situaties. Hun besluitvaardigheid is cruciaal om het team door obstakels heen te loodsen en ervoor te zorgen dat projecten op koers blijven.
Synergieën tussen technische leiders en engineeringmanagers
1. Strategische afstemming
Een succesvol softwareontwikkelingsbedrijf harmoniseert de rollen van technisch leiders en technisch managers. Technisch leiders bepalen de strategische richting en technisch managers stemmen het team af op deze visie, zodat elk project bijdraagt aan de overkoepelende doelen.
2. Continue verbetering
Beide rollen zijn voorvechters van continue verbetering. Technische leiders stimuleren technologische innovatie, terwijl Engineering Managers zich richten op het optimaliseren van processen en het verbeteren van de efficiëntie van het team.
3. Mentorschap en professionele ontwikkeling
Samen creëren technische leiders en engineering managers een cultuur van mentorschap en professionele ontwikkeling. Dit zorgt ervoor dat het team niet alleen technisch vaardig is, maar ook beschikt over de soft skills die nodig zijn voor succes in de dynamische wereld van softwareontwikkeling.
In de complexe dans van softwareontwikkeling vervullen technische leiders en technische managers een symbiotische rol, waarbij ze allebei bijdragen aan elkaars succes. Door de unieke verantwoordelijkheden en vaardigheden van deze leiders te begrijpen en te waarderen, kunnen softwareontwikkelingsbedrijven een omgeving van innovatie, efficiëntie en continue verbetering creëren.
